Crafting a Professional Social Media Profile: Your Digital First Impression

LinkedIn: Your Online Resume & Branding Platform

LinkedIn is the most powerful career-focused social platform. Over 95% of recruiters use LinkedIn to search for talent — and your profile is your first impression.

Tips to Optimize Your LinkedIn Profile for Career Growth:

  • Use a professional photo and banner that reflects your industry

  • Write a compelling headline with searchable keywords (e.g., “Software Engineer | AI Enthusiast | Full-Stack Developer”)

  • Craft a storytelling summary that highlights your skills, passion, and values

  • Include detailed experience sections with measurable achievements

  • Get endorsements and recommendations from colleagues or clients

  • Add certifications, projects, and volunteer work to show depth

Twitter: The Thought Leader’s Playground

Twitter (now X) is ideal for micro-content and real-time engagement. It’s a go-to for tech professionals, journalists, marketers, and entrepreneurs.

How to Use Twitter for Professional Branding:

  • Follow influencers, industry leaders, and recruiters

  • Pin a tweet showcasing your skills or a portfolio link

  • Tweet valuable insights, trends, tips, and curated news

  • Join Twitter chats and spaces related to your field

  • Use niche hashtags like #UXDesign, #DevCommunity, #FintechJobs

Building Your Personal Brand on Social Media: Be Seen, Heard & Hired

What Is a Personal Brand?

Your personal brand is the perception others have of you based on your online presence, communication style, and expertise. It’s your story — told consistently across platforms.

How to Build a Strong Personal Brand on Social Media:

  1. Identify Your Niche – What do you want to be known for?

  2. Define Your Tone – Friendly? Analytical? Visionary?

  3. Stay Consistent – Use the same username, profile photo, and brand message

  4. Add Value – Share insights, tutorials, and lessons learned

  5. Engage Regularly – Reply, comment, and support your network

Networking Like a Pro: Building Meaningful Relationships Online

Your network is your net worth — especially online.

Strategic Social Media Networking Tips:

  • Personalize your connection requests on LinkedIn

  • Send thank-you notes after virtual meetings or webinars

  • Engage with your connections’ posts with thoughtful comments

  • Join LinkedIn Groups, Facebook Communities, or Reddit forums

  • Attend Twitter Spaces, Clubhouse talks, or industry AMAs

Example: Instead of saying “Nice post,” comment:

“This is a great insight on UX microcopy! I recently implemented a similar fix in our onboarding flow and saw a 15% boost in activation. Would love to connect and exchange ideas.”

Creating & Sharing Content That Establishes Expertise

Don’t just consume — contribute. Regular content sharing showcases your industry knowledge and builds credibility.

Types of Content to Post for Career Growth:

  • Industry trends & news analysis

  • Tips, hacks, how-to guides

  • Personal wins (e.g., project launches, promotions, milestones)

  • Lessons from failures or setbacks

  • Career resources (tools, book recommendations, templates)

How Often Should You Post?

Aim for 2–4 quality posts per week on LinkedIn and Twitter. Use Stories, Reels, or TikToks for daily micro-content if relevant.

Bonus Tip: Create a content calendar or use tools like Buffer, Hootsuite, or Canva’s scheduler.

Using Hashtags, Keywords & SEO to Increase Visibility

Hashtags are not just trendy — they’re functional.

Best Practices for Hashtag Use:

  • Use 3–5 targeted hashtags per post

  • Mix broad (#CareerGrowth) and niche (#WomenInSTEM, #ProductManagementJobs)

  • Follow hashtags on LinkedIn & Twitter to engage with relevant content

Common Mistakes to Avoid on Social Media (That Could Hurt Your Career)

  1. Oversharing personal opinions that may be controversial

  2. Inconsistency in posting or ghosting your network

  3. Generic bios without clear keywords

  4. Ignoring comments or DMs from recruiters

  5. Lack of visuals or poor-quality images

  6. Using slang or informal tone on professional platforms

  7. Not optimizing for mobile viewing
